Hajia Fatima Aliko-Dangote, Executive Director of Commercial Operations at Dangote Group, has emphasized the conglomerate’s commitment to addressing the critical issue of youth unemployment in Nigeria.
Speaking at the Lagos International Trade Fair during the “Dangote Day,” she shed light on the group’s long-standing objective to combat poverty and unemployment, particularly among the youth.NYSC Portal

Aliko-Dangote highlighted that since its inception, the Dangote Group, led by Aliko Dangote, has aimed to support the efforts of the three tiers of government in Nigeria to eradicate poverty.
She underlined that a key strategy in achieving this goal is through significantly reducing youth unemployment.InformationGuideNigeria
The focus on tackling unemployment aligns with the Dangote Group’s broader social responsibility initiatives. The group’s approach likely involves creating job opportunities, enhancing skills development, and possibly investing in sectors that have the potential to generate substantial employment.
This commitment from one of Africa’s largest industrial conglomerates represents a significant step towards addressing one of the most pressing economic challenges in Nigeria.JAMB Result
“The desire of our President, Aliko Dangote, is to ensure that Nigerian youths are ably employed, because it is only when this happens, that they can also contribute their own quota to the growth and development of the county. And once the youths are also positively engaged, the security challenges of the country will abate,” Aliko-Dangote stated.
